Ficus elastica ‘Robusta’ is a bold, low-maintenance indoor plant prized for its thick, glossy green leaves and strong upright growth. As a cultivar of the classic rubber tree, ‘Robusta’ features broader, darker foliage and a more compact, stocky formideal for modern interiors needing a clean, architectural statement. Its especially valued for its resilience, tolerating lower light and inconsistent watering better than many other large indoor plants. Native to Southeast Asia, Ficus elastica is naturally a tall tropical tree, but indoors Robusta can be kept to a manageable 12 metres with pruning. It adds instant structure and a lush, polished look to living rooms, hallways or offices. Toxic if ingested. Irritating sap. Comprehensive Care Instructions for Ficus elastica ‘Robusta’ Lighting Requirements Indoors: Prefers bright, indirect light but adapts well to medium-light positions. Tolerates some morning sun, but harsh afternoon light may scorch the leaves.Outdoors (in warm climates): Best grown in filtered light or part-shade on a sheltered patio. Avoid frost and strong wind. Watering Regimen During the Growing Season (Spring to Early Autumn):Water when the top 35cm of soil feels dry. Allow excess water to drain freelynever let the plant sit in water.Cooler Months:Reduce watering frequency and ensure the plant stays drier during periods of slow growth. Temperature & Humidity Thrives in temperatures between 16C28C. Keep away from cold drafts and heaters.Tolerates normal home humidity but benefits from occasional misting in dry conditions. Fertilizing Feed every 46 weeks during spring and summer with a balanced, diluted liquid fertiliser. Pause feeding during winter unless under grow lights. Pruning & Maintenance Trim to control height or encourage branching. Pruning can be done at any time of year.Wipe leaves regularly to remove dust and maintain shine. Use gloves to avoid skin contact with the sap. Repotting Repot every 23 years or when roots become crowded. Use a free-draining potting mix and a pot with good drainage. Pests & Troubleshooting Watch for mealybugs, scale and spider mites, especially in dry indoor air.Leaf drop can result from overwatering, cold temperatures or sudden changes in light. Adjust slowly if moving to a new position. Important Note: Classic and Adaptable Ficus elastica ‘Robusta’ is a reliable choice for beginners and experienced plant parents alike. Its clean lines and deep green foliage make it a timeless indoor favourite.
